Senanda

Senanda is a village located in the Bhuban Subdivision of Dhenkanal district,Odisha, India. Senanda has a population of 240 as recorded in the 2011 Census. It falls under the jurisdiction of Dhalapada Gram Panchayat and the Bhuban Block Panchayat in Bhuban District. The village has 46 households and is identified by village code 402528. Senanda is located in the 759024 postal area, contributing significantly to the rural administrative structure of Bhuban Sub-District.

Total Population of Senanda

As of the 2011 census, Population of Senanda has a population of approximately 240 people, where the male population is 108 and the female population is 132.

Total 240
Male 108
Female 132

Household in Senanda

There are approximately 46 households in Senanda. The average household size in the village is about 5 persons per house.
